6. Love Utah Give Utah
The Marketing Club sponsored three non-profit organizations this
semester during the Love Utah Give Utah crowd funding campaign
on March 26th 2015. The non-profits were:
1. Your Community Connection, Women & Children Abuse Crisis Center
2. Ogden Goal Foundation, Outdoor Rec Event Organization
3. Image Reborn, Breast Cancer Awareness Organization
4-5 club members supported each team. The teams individually
met with the organizations, assisted in planning out their LUGU
action timeline, and took on small projects leading up the 26th of
March.
Collectively, the three projects raised over $3,000 for the sponsored
organizations.
8. YCC Project Accomplishments
Created a LUGU Marketing Action Timeline with Director & Events
Coordinator
Presented to the YCC Board of Trustees about how to support LUGU
Presented to the YCC Staff about how to support LUGU
Created a LUGU flyer to be distributed to community
Created 2 videos for the YCC LUGU landing page
Assisted the organization in setting up LUGU landing page
Made over 50 calls to top donors to encourage LUGU participation
on March 25th
Raised $2,000 additional dollars for the YCC compared to the year
prior.

11. Spring Semester Workshops
LinkedIn Workshop- January 28rd, 12:00pm, SU Computer Lab
On January 28th, 2015 we held our first workshop on enhancing your
LinkedIn account. We had 17 people attend the workshop. Shawnee
Stump, who has previously led LinkedIn training seminars and is a
LinkedIn expert, helped students modify their LinkedIn accounts to
support their career interests and networking goals. The workshop was
videoed for club records.
YouTube Workshop- April 17th, 12:00pm, SU Computer Lab
On April 17th, 2015, Allen Emlet facilitated a workshop on YouTube for
small businesses. This hands on YouTube workshop covered how to run
a channel, make money using YouTube, and small business
applications. The workshop was recorded and posted to YouTube and
the Marketing Club Facebook Page.

14. Fundraising
In February 2015, the marketing club advisor and president met with
Kabi Catalano, the previous development director of the Goddard
School of Business & Economics, and created a fundraising plan for
2015 involving various businesses and donors. The plan had
projected goal of over $150,000 in asks to support the Marketing
Club scholarship fund.
In February 2015, the marketing club applied for and received a
$750.00 grant from Clubs & Orgs. for 2015 club event costs.
As of May 4, 2015, the Marketing Club’s total balance was $995.00.
If received, future funds would be used to provide scholarships for
active members & officers in the marketing club for the 2015 fall
semester. Scholarships would be awarded based on performance
and with club advisor approval.
15. Summer Projects & Next Steps…
Summer Marketing Club Projects
1. Weber State Wildcat Store Project
2. Becoming an official AMA Collegiate Chapter
By beginning of the fall semester, the Marketing club will officially be
a chapter of the American Marketing Association. This will require a
official advisor approval, petition signed by 20 individuals, and ten
registered students in the AMA, requiring a $47.00 fee from each.
The long term vision of the Marketing Club is to be able to provide
scholarships to active club participants and leaders, with the hope
of attracting talent and commitment.
